一些依赖关系开始使用androidx这就造成了一些问题aapt errors and others安卓立德在新的地方图书馆实施后。我想保持旧的东西与新的地方自动完成api。如何我可以排除它们还是强制不使用安卓立德+--- androidx....
一些依赖关系开始使用androidx这就造成了一些问题aapt errors and others安卓立德在新的地方图书馆实施后。我想保持旧的东西与新的地方自动完成api。如何我可以排除它们还是强制不使用安卓立德+--- androidx....
Android项目使用的GDAL2.2.3依赖包,和Android调用GDAL读写shp文件的示例代码。引入方式十分简单,不会引用依赖的可以直接使用示例项目。
关于作者:CSDN内容合伙人、技术专家, 从零开始做日活千万级APP。专注于分享各领域原创系列文章 ,擅长java后端、移动开发、商业变现、人工智能等,希望大家多多支持。
有很多介绍依赖注入的文章,看完以后觉得好像懂了,又好像没什么收获。我结合自己多年开发经验,在基本原理的基础上,说一些自己的理解和体会,帮助读者理解、应用这一常用的模式工具,提升编程能能力。
【IOC 控制反转】Android 布局依赖注入 ( 布局依赖注入步骤 | 布局依赖注入代码示例 ) https://hanshuliang.blog.csdn.net/article/details/120402953 博客源码快照
依赖aar很简单,加入代码:repositories{flatDir{dirs 'libs'}}把app-release.aar放到libs目录下,加入代码:dependencies {implementation (name:'app-release',ext:'aar')}在module如上依赖就会产生问题,所以按照...
主要给大家介绍了关于Android Studio Gradle依赖冲突解决的相关资料,文中通过示例代码介绍的非常详细,对大家学习或者使用Android Studio具有一定的参考学习价值,需要的朋友们下面来一起学习学习吧
差别在于对间接依赖包的处理上,使用implementation时直接依赖包不会向上层传递自己内部的依赖关系。 举例,A依赖B,B依赖C。 对于A而言:B会同时加入A的编译时路径、运行时路径;但C不会加入A的编译时路径,只会...
Hilt 是一个基于 Dagger2 的依赖注入框架,它旨在简化 Android 应用程序中的依赖注入实现,使开发人员能够更轻松地管理依赖项和应用程序的组件。
由于Android Studio自带了代码统计的功能,所以我们可以直接使用命令来统计代码的行数。打开终端,用cd命令 定位到project所在的文件夹,然后调用以下命名就可以把每一个源码文件行数及总数统计出来: find . "(" -...
一些工具类代码块的标准代码
标签: jar
有时候第三方库jar包或者aar包需要查看源码,但是使用Android Studio进去查看,部分代码没有解析出来。或者有时候需要修改第三方库,但是又不容易找到仓库开源代码的位置,需要在代码中引入该库的所有源码,并稍加...
解决安卓依赖冲突
SwipeBackDemo - 侧滑关闭Activity依赖库,使用简单,几行代码解决你的烦恼
这种形式比较简单无脑,全部的混淆规则都写在了app模块里面,如果app模块依赖很多个Library模块那么app模块中的混淆规则将会非常的庞大,不利于代码的维护。 使用app模块编写所有混淆命令是基于Library模块当中不再...
3、删除代码、还是无法解决 4、重新下载安装编译器 依旧无法解决 最终解决方案 setting 修改gradle缓存配置目录 解决了 综合分析 因该是多个项目同时运行多线程导致的jar或者三方远程依赖问题下载异常导致的 ...
强制三方库版本号
说到Android依赖注入框架,网上比较推崇的是google维护的Dagger2框架,使用依赖注入可以带来以下好处: 1、依赖的注入和配置独立于组件之外。2、因为对象是在一个独立、不耦合的地方初始化,所以当注入抽象方法的...